It's simple.

We can all agree that Bedard, Fantilli and Carlsson will be gone by 5. Michkov SHOULD be gone by 5, but if some GMs buy into the Russian scare, he could drop. If he's there at 5, he's a must pick. He's one of the most skilled players the draft has seen in years, you'd be crazy to not take him at 5 if you're the Habs, a team that needs more elite talent desperately.

If Michkov goes top 4. You take either Will Smith or Zach Benson. I think Benson is a bit better overall, but he's small and Smith is a better fit for the Habs. So I'd be really happy with either of them.

Picking players like Reinbaucher or Dvorsky over Smith or Benson would be a disaster in my opinion. We need to go for talent and upside.

Michkov would probably top my list, but I'm gonna trust Bobrov on this one, as he surely has way more intel regarding Michkov's situation in Russia than all of us, combined. So if he decides to pass on him, I'm okay with that.

I'm a lot higher on Smith than I am on Benson. In fact, I think I'm higher on Leonard than Benson at this point. Unlike many here, I actually like Reinbacher a lot. So if it goes Bedard, Fantilli, Carlsson and Michkov, I'd go Smith. If it goes Bedard, Fantilli, Carlsson and Smith, I'd go Michkov, but only if Bobrov aproves. If he doesn't...then I'd be tempted to contact Detroit to see if there's a possibility to trade down at #9, while also getting NYI's 1st (adding on our side). Detroit gets Michkov at #5, and Habs select one of Benson, Leonard or Reinbacher at #9, while adding #18 to our already existing FLA's pick at #17.
